A ball rolls of the top of stairway with a horizontal speed of 1.5m\s. The steps are 0.5 metre high and 0.5 metre wide. Which step will the ball hit first?

ok, horizontal distance=1.5*time to drop
time to drop=sqrt(2*n*.5/g)
but horizontal distance=.5*n
where n is the step
.5n=1.5*sqrt(2n*.5/g)
solve for n (square both sides
.25n^2=2.25*n/9.8
n=9/9.8
n less than one, so first step it hits.
